Find your local specialistA mother-of-pearl-inlaid powder flask
19th century
Of rectangular flattened form with rounded corners and short splayed neck, the aogai inlaid body decorated with a single stylised butterfly mon lacquered in gold hiramakie, with fitted silvered metal stopper and metal gourd-shaped netsuke; with wood storage box. 8.7cm (3 3/8in) high. (2).
